vred, for the scrolling issue, on line 11 you will find the

back.onRelease = function() {
...
}

Within this function on a new line add:

fullNewsItem.fullNews.scroll = 0;

That should fix the problem. Let me know how it goes.

Regarding loading a swf file, on line 143 of the actionscript you will find:
item_mc.onRelease = function() {...}

This is the function that is called when you click on the item, so you would need to add some script here to load the swf.
